This one has been bugging me for a while for EE and Three. Sector 0, which corresponds to band 3 1617 / band 3 1392 won't get located when using the eNB location tool.

You have to instead use the sector location tool.

As an example, I temporarily unlocated this cell on EE.

Screenshot_20240727-133438

When editing it and locating it using the eNB tool, it will locate all the other sectors except for this one.

I have to use the sector editing tool to locate this cell due to the way NetMonster works at the moment.
